mangozac: Yeah, I wanted skinny but lots of striated musculature. His power is not in his muscles (which aren't really muscles as he's made of living metal), but in his powers.

geomod: Thanks dude! He's gone a little differently to how I had imagined, but I'm happy so far :)

Anvils Hammer: Cheers! The anatomy is fairly accurate so far with some mistakes (eg. the division between deltoid & trapezius) that I don't feel I need to correct. I didn't intend to go too mad with accuracy, as he's not even flesh & blood, let alone human! Still, for sculpts like this to look good, one must always bear real musculature in mind. I did take this snapshot before I had finished the current pass. See the back, forearms and lower legs for evidence of this! I have an anatomy poster right next to my desk :) A couple of books on the shelves.
